Lines Matching refs:recycler

4304          * Clear scrap views out of this recycler. Detached views contained within a
4535 if (holder == null) { // fallback to recycler
4536 // try recycler.
4770 * The caller must call {@link #clearScrap()} when it's done to update the recycler's
4796 + " recycler pool.");
5183 * @param recycler The Recycler that can be used to bind the View
5189 abstract public View getViewForPositionAndType(Recycler recycler, int position, int type);
5865 void dispatchDetachedFromWindow(RecyclerView view, Recycler recycler) {
5867 onDetachedFromWindow(view, recycler);
5947 * @param recycler The recycler to use if you prefer to recycle your children instead of
5951 public void onDetachedFromWindow(RecyclerView view, Recycler recycler) {
6011 * @param recycler Recycler to use for fetching potentially cached views for a
6015 public void onLayoutChildren(Recycler recycler, State state) {
6016 Log.e(TAG, "You must override onLayoutChildren(Recycler recycler, State state) ");
6097 * @param recycler Recycler to use for fetching potentially cached views for a
6104 public int scrollHorizontallyBy(int dx, Recycler recycler, State state) {
6114 * @param recycler Recycler to use for fetching potentially cached views for a
6121 public int scrollVerticallyBy(int dy, Recycler recycler, State state) {
6554 * @param recycler Recycler to deposit the new scrap view into
6556 public void detachAndScrapView(View child, Recycler recycler) {
6558 scrapOrRecycleView(recycler, index, child);
6568 * @param recycler Recycler to deposit the new scrap view into
6570 public void detachAndScrapViewAt(int index, Recycler recycler) {
6572 scrapOrRecycleView(recycler, index, child);
6579 * @param recycler Recycler to use to recycle child
6581 public void removeAndRecycleView(View child, Recycler recycler) {
6583 recycler.recycleView(child);
6590 * @param recycler Recycler to use to recycle child
6592 public void removeAndRecycleViewAt(int index, Recycler recycler) {
6595 recycler.recycleView(view);
6812 * @param recycler Recycler to scrap views into
6814 public void detachAndScrapAttachedViews(Recycler recycler) {
6818 scrapOrRecycleView(recycler, i, v);
6822 private void scrapOrRecycleView(Recycler recycler, int index, View view) {
6833 recycler.recycleViewHolderInternal(viewHolder);
6836 recycler.scrapView(view);
6847 * @param recycler Recycler
6849 void removeAndRecycleScrapInt(Recycler recycler) {
6850 final int scrapCount = recycler.getScrapCount();
6851 // Loop backward, recycler might be changed by removeDetachedView()
6853 final View scrap = recycler.getScrapViewAt(i);
6871 recycler.quickRecycleScrapView(scrap);
6873 recycler.clearScrap();
7187 * @param recycler The recycler to use for obtaining views for currently offscreen items
7192 public View onFocusSearchFailed(View focused, int direction, Recycler recycler,
7524 * @param recycler Recycler
7529 public void onMeasure(Recycler recycler, State state, int widthSpec, int heightSpec) {
7597 * Removes all views and recycles them using the given recycler.
7603 * @param recycler Recycler to use to recycle children
7608 public void removeAndRecycleAllViews(Recycler recycler) {
7612 removeAndRecycleViewAt(i, recycler);
7636 * @param recycler The Recycler that can be used to convert view positions into adapter
7647 public void onInitializeAccessibilityNodeInfo(Recycler recycler, State state,
7661 .obtain(getRowCountForAccessibility(recycler, state),
7662 getColumnCountForAccessibility(recycler, state),
7663 isLayoutHierarchical(recycler, state),
7664 getSelectionModeForAccessibility(recycler, state));
7678 * @param recycler The Recycler that can be used to convert view positions into adapter
7684 public void onInitializeAccessibilityEvent(Recycler recycler, State state,
7717 * @param recycler The Recycler that can be used to convert view positions into adapter
7725 public void onInitializeAccessibilityNodeInfoForItem(Recycler recycler, State state,
7758 * @param recycler The Recycler that can be used to convert view positions into adapter
7764 public int getSelectionModeForAccessibility(Recycler recycler, State state) {
7775 * @param recycler The Recycler that can be used to convert view positions into adapter
7780 public int getRowCountForAccessibility(Recycler recycler, State state) {
7794 * @param recycler The Recycler that can be used to convert view positions into adapter
7799 public int getColumnCountForAccessibility(Recycler recycler, State state) {
7811 * @param recycler The Recycler that can be used to convert view positions into adapter
7816 public boolean isLayoutHierarchical(Recycler recycler, State state) {
7829 * @param recycler The Recycler that can be used to convert view positions into adapter
7836 public boolean performAccessibilityAction(Recycler recycler, State state, int action,
7879 * @param recycler The Recycler that can be used to convert view positions into adapter
7888 public boolean performAccessibilityActionForItem(Recycler recycler, State state, View view,
8463 void setScrapContainer(Recycler recycler) {
8464 mScrapContainer = recycler;
8599 * Informs the recycler whether this item can be recycled. Views which are not